Director of SEC Reporting Salary and Compensation $150K to $200K plus 25% bonus and equity.

Location Phoenix, AZ East Valley (Hybrid)

We’re seeking an accomplished

Director of SEC Reporting

to serve as the primary authority on SEC compliance and technical accounting for our growing, publicly traded retail client. With approximately $1 billion in annual revenue and multiple locations nationwide, they’re building a best-in-class finance function—and this role is central to that vision.

Reporting to the Chief Accounting Officer, you’ll own the end-to-end SEC reporting process, author critical public disclosures, and provide technical accounting leadership that ensures accuracy, transparency, and compliance across our external financial reporting.

What You’ll Do Lead SEC Reporting & Public Disclosures

Author, prepare, and file all SEC reports including Forms 10-K, 10-Q, and 8-K

Prepare and file Section 16 reports (Forms 3, 4, and 5)

Support preparation and coordination of the annual proxy statement

Ensure full compliance with SEC rules, XBRL requirements, and disclosure controls

Manage review cycles with executive leadership, legal counsel, external auditors, and the Audit Committee

Drive Technical Accounting Excellence

Establish and document technical accounting conclusions and policy positions

Author technical accounting memoranda supporting U.S. GAAP interpretations

Lead equity and lease accounting functions

Monitor emerging accounting standards and guide adoption strategies

Partner Across Audit, Governance & Controls

Act as primary liaison with external auditors on SEC and technical accounting matters

Support quarterly earnings releases and Audit Committee reporting

Collaborate on disclosure controls and SOX compliance initiatives

Modernize & Improve Processes

Drive continuous improvement in SEC reporting workflows and close timelines

Leverage automation and technology to enhance accuracy and efficiency

Contribute to enterprise-wide accounting transformation efforts

Required

CPA certification

Bachelor’s degree in Accounting or Finance (Master’s degree preferred)

10+ years of progressive accounting experience with direct public company SEC reporting responsibility

Proven track record authoring and filing SEC reports (10-K, 10-Q, 8-K, Section 16, proxy statements)

Strong technical accounting research skills and ability to craft clear, defensible accounting memoranda

Preferred

Big 4 or national public accounting firm background

M&A and integration experience

Familiarity with SEC filing platforms and workflow tools
